当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储实现方法,深入解析对象存储实现方法及其应用场景

对象存储实现方法,深入解析对象存储实现方法及其应用场景

深入解析对象存储实现方法,涵盖技术架构、数据管理、安全性等方面。阐述其在大数据、云存储、内容分发等领域的应用场景,助力理解对象存储在现代IT架构中的重要性。...

深入解析对象存储实现方法,涵盖技术架构、数据管理、安全性等方面。阐述其在大数据、云存储、内容分发等领域的应用场景,助力理解对象存储在现代IT架构中的重要性。

随着互联网的飞速发展,数据量呈爆炸式增长,传统的文件存储方式已无法满足日益增长的数据存储需求,对象存储作为一种新型存储技术,因其高效、灵活、可扩展等特点,逐渐成为数据存储领域的主流选择,本文将深入解析对象存储实现方法及其应用场景,以期为相关从业人员提供有益参考。

对象存储概述

1、定义

对象存储是一种基于键值对的存储方式,将数据以对象的形式存储,每个对象由元数据、数据和唯一标识符(如对象键)组成,对象存储系统通常由存储节点、元数据服务器和客户端组成。

对象存储实现方法,深入解析对象存储实现方法及其应用场景

2、特点

(1)高效:对象存储采用分布式架构,可横向扩展,提高数据读写性能。

(2)灵活:支持多种数据类型和格式,满足不同业务需求。

(3)可扩展:可按需增加存储节点,满足数据增长需求。

(4)安全:支持数据加密、访问控制等功能,保障数据安全。

对象存储实现方法

1、架构设计

(1)分布式存储节点:采用集群部署,实现数据冗余和负载均衡。

(2)元数据服务器:负责存储对象的元数据信息,如对象键、大小、类型等。

(3)客户端:负责与存储节点和元数据服务器进行交互,实现数据的上传、下载、删除等操作。

2、数据存储

对象存储实现方法,深入解析对象存储实现方法及其应用场景

(1)数据分片:将大文件分割成多个小片段,分散存储在各个节点上。

(2)数据冗余:采用多副本策略,确保数据可靠性。

(3)数据校验:使用校验算法,如CRC32、MD5等,保证数据完整性。

3、元数据管理

(1)元数据存储:采用数据库或分布式缓存存储元数据信息。

(2)元数据索引:建立索引机制,提高元数据查询效率。

(3)元数据更新:实现元数据的实时更新,确保数据一致性。

4、数据访问控制

(1)权限管理:根据用户角色和权限,实现数据的访问控制。

(2)安全传输:采用HTTPS等安全协议,保障数据传输安全。

对象存储实现方法,深入解析对象存储实现方法及其应用场景

(3)数据加密:对敏感数据进行加密存储,防止数据泄露。

对象存储应用场景

1、云存储:为用户提供在线存储服务,满足海量数据存储需求。

2、大数据:支持大规模数据存储和计算,助力企业进行数据分析。

3、物联网:为物联网设备提供数据存储服务,实现数据共享和协同。

4、多媒体内容分发:支持视频、音频等媒体文件的存储和分发。

5、虚拟化:为虚拟机提供数据存储服务,提高资源利用率。

6、企业信息化:满足企业内部数据存储需求,提高工作效率。

对象存储作为一种高效、灵活、可扩展的存储技术,在数据存储领域具有广泛的应用前景,通过对对象存储实现方法的深入解析,有助于相关从业人员更好地了解和掌握这一技术,为我国数据存储产业的发展贡献力量。

黑狐家游戏

发表评论

最新文章